About the author

Scott Mariani is the author of the worldwide-acclaimed action / adventure series featuring maverick ex-SAS hero Ben Hope. Scott’s books have topped the bestseller charts in the UK and beyond.

Scott was born in Scotland, studied in Oxford and now lives and writes in rural west Wales.
